Differential D20595 Diff 49153 src/applications/transactions/controller/PhabricatorEditEngineConfigurationSortController.php
Changeset View
Changeset View
Standalone View
Standalone View
src/applications/transactions/controller/PhabricatorEditEngineConfigurationSortController.php
Show First 20 Lines • Show All 64 Lines • ▼ Show 20 Lines | if ($request->isFormPost()) { | ||||
$configs = array_select_keys($configs, $form_order) + $configs; | $configs = array_select_keys($configs, $form_order) + $configs; | ||||
$order = 1; | $order = 1; | ||||
foreach ($configs as $config) { | foreach ($configs as $config) { | ||||
$xactions = array(); | $xactions = array(); | ||||
if ($is_create) { | if ($is_create) { | ||||
$xaction_type = | $xaction_type = | ||||
PhabricatorEditEngineConfigurationTransaction::TYPE_CREATEORDER; | PhabricatorEditEngineCreateOrderTransaction::TRANSACTIONTYPE; | ||||
} else { | } else { | ||||
$xaction_type = | $xaction_type = | ||||
PhabricatorEditEngineConfigurationTransaction::TYPE_EDITORDER; | PhabricatorEditEngineEditOrderTransaction::TRANSACTIONTYPE; | ||||
} | } | ||||
$xactions[] = id(new PhabricatorEditEngineConfigurationTransaction()) | $xactions[] = id(new PhabricatorEditEngineConfigurationTransaction()) | ||||
->setTransactionType($xaction_type) | ->setTransactionType($xaction_type) | ||||
->setNewValue($order); | ->setNewValue($order); | ||||
$editor = id(new PhabricatorEditEngineConfigurationEditor()) | $editor = id(new PhabricatorEditEngineConfigurationEditor()) | ||||
->setActor($viewer) | ->setActor($viewer) | ||||
▲ Show 20 Lines • Show All 88 Lines • Show Last 20 Lines |